Two milligrams of petrol - that's how precise the High Precision Injection (HPI) controls the air-fuel mix. The quantity of the fuel injected is delivered precisely by the piezo injectors with only part of the combustion chamber being filled under lower partial loads. Thanks to the Twin Turbo, it is now possible for the straight six-cylinder engine to provide an absolute standard of power and performance previously only achievable with far larger engines. Engine weight is also much lower, inter alia on account of the all-aluminium crankcase, which naturally benefits the agility of the entire car and offers more power with much less fuel consumption.

The straight six-cylinder diesel engine in the BMW 730d - State of the Art diesel power.

Inconceivable talent speaks for itself. A newly developed cylinder head made of aluminium serves to optimise engine echo while vertically arranged valves and the use of innovative ceramic glow plugs guarantee a smooth and constant combustion process and reduced emissions. The turbocharger system with variable intake geometry and third-generation common rail injection ensures average fuel consumption of 7.2 litres/100 kilometres. Maximum output is 180 kW/245 bhp and torque is 540 Nm meaning the superior advancement of power and performance is precisely tailored to ambient driving conditions, Setting new standards in athleticism and dynamics.

BMW Efficient Dynamics.

BMW was one of the first manufacturers to pursue the goal of efficient driving technologies, as a part of our multiple award-winning sustainable strategy. BMW Efficient Dynamics represents the most comprehensive package of innovative technologies for reducing fuel consumption and emissions – while simultaneously increasing driving dynamics – that is currently in standard production. With it, BMW has been able to reduce to CO2 emissions of its entire fleet by approximately 30% since 1995. 31 models produce less than 140g of CO2 per kilometre, and BMW has already rolled out more than two million vehicles equipped with EfficientDynamics. BMW intends to achieve a further 25% reduction by 2020.

Auto Start-Stop.

Switches the engine off without affecting other functions whenever the car comes to a rest, at traffic lights for example, saving fuel and reducing emissions. The engine is restarted automatically within a fraction of a second.

Brake Energy Regeneration.

The alternator disengages automatically when the battery is fully charged, only re-engaging when the battery needs charging. This reduces the demands on the engine, reducing fuel consumption and emissions. In addition, when the car is braking or coasting, the system automatically engages the alternator to charge the battery, recycling energy that would otherwise be wasted.

Electric Power Steering.

The electric power steering support only uses energy as needed to assist steering. When a Steering wheel is static, for example when driving on a straight road, the electric motor is inactive.

Optimum Shift Indicator.

Timely gear shifts are one of the effective ways to save fuel. A small visual display on the vehicle’s instrument panel shows the optimum gear for a more fuel-efficient driving style.
